#dd3bf1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dd3bf1 is composed of 86.7% red, 23.1%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.3% cyan, 75.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 293.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 58.8%. #dd3bf1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ff76ff with #bb00e3.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#dd3bf1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050005 is the darkest color, while #fdf2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d3bf1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989498 is the less saturated color, while #e333f9 is the most saturated one.
